Playstation Now
Subscription Gaming On PS Now - For PS4, PS3, PS2, and PC
Over 700 PS4, PS3 and PS2 titles from a wide range of genres for dowloading or streaming to your PS console or Windows PC.
With access to all available online multiplayer modes, subscribers get to choose from a huge collection of titles with new games added every month.
Playstation Plus
Subscription Gaming On PS Plus
For die-hard PS fans, PS Plus subscribers get to expand their game collections with two PS4 games included every month, along with exclusive access to great deals on select games, add-ons, pre-orders and more from the PlayStation Store.
Choose from one, three or 12-month recurring payment plans.
With a subscription you’ll get unlimited cloud saves for games stored off your PS4.
Microsoft Game Pass
Subscription Gaming On Microsoft GamePass **for Xbox and PC**
One of the highest rated monthly subscription services, Game Pass gets you access to over 100 games on Xbox and PC. Currently the platform has over 15 million subscribers.
Games include classic oldies alongside regular new titles. Examples include The Elder Scrolls, Fallout, Doom, and Wasteland. Buying any of these singly wold likely cost more than the subscription fee.
Nintendo Switch Online
Game Subscriptions Nintendo Switch Online
With four tiers of membership, from 1 to 3 to 12 months plus a family deal too, the Nintendo Switch Online subscription gives lets you ”enjoy competitive and co-operative online gaming with friends and rivals from all around the world”. Secure and automatic back up of game data online enables easy access to play the ”growing library of classic NES & Super NES games”.
All of the major console makers run game subscription services, including Sony, Microsoft, and Nintendo. On this page we’ll look at how they compare against each other.
From a manufacturer perspective console-based subscription services are clearly designed to stimulate loyalty, keep current owners content and well-fed with games, and generally position each one with respect to its competitors.
Each service – Game Pass from Microsoft, Switch Online from Nintendo, and PS Now/PS Plus from Sony – offer varying levels of membership where subscribers get a number of benefits. For details on each one individually you can go to the subscriptions list.
There are regular deals, good value sign up options with either free trials, heavily discounted first month offers, and/or ways to reduce costs by signing up for longer periods.
In addition, you’ll get a mixture of benefits designed to enhance your console gaming experience. These include exclusive content, early access to new game releases, discounts on merchandise and more.
Subscribing can also help with decisions to upgrade your console, or stay with your current model while still getting access to some great games.
Choosing one over another will clearly depend on which type(s) of console you have, unless you’re basing a decision on which console to buy based on the subscription services available. But as examples – if it’s high quality AAA games yo want then PS Plus might be best, for Indie games you old consider Xbox Game Pass and for lower cost access to classic titles then take a look at Nintendo Switch Online.

Nov 2020 – New Playdate console-type device announced
We’ll label it under console, but really this looks to be a mini handheld/portable device that’ll fit in your pocket or bag – it’s called a Playdate. It’s intended to come with a subscription model that provides the device and up to 12 released games throughout a ‘season’ (which we assume to mean the year for which the subscription runs). It should appear some time in early 2021.
November 2020 Nintendo Switch to offer first streamed game
Nintendo have been running a trial in Japan of the Switch streaming solution. That’s about to go worldwide with the first streamed game on the platform to be Control by Remedy Games.
Nov 2020 – Sony games due to appear in PS+ library on launch of PS5
With the PS5 due to launch in the near future, Sony have released the list of games to be included in the PlayStation Plus library. The list includes twenty of the best games seen in recent history, both first-party from PlayStation Studios as well as third-party partners:
PlayStation Studios:
Bloodborne
Days Gone
Detroit: Become Human
God of War
Infamous: Second Son
Ratchet and Clank
The Last Guardian
The Last of Us: Remastered
Until Dawn
Uncharted 4: A Thief’s End
Third-Party:
Batman: Arkham Knight
Battlefield 1
Call of Duty: Black Ops III – Zombies Chronicles Edition
Crash Bandicoot N.Sane Trilogy
Fallout 4
Final Fantasy XV: Royal Edition
Monster Hunter World
Mortal Kombat X
Persona 5
Resident Evil 7: Biohazard
